During the 2020-2021 academic year, Wright State University - Main Campus handed out 7 bachelor's degrees in anthropology. This is a decrease of 13% over the previous year when 8 degrees were handed out.

Wright State University - Main Campus Anthropology Bachelor’s Program

Of the 7 students who earned a bachelor's degree in Anthropology from Wright State University - Main Campus in 2020-2021, 29% were men and 71% were women.

undefined

The majority of the students with this major are white. About 100% of 2021 graduates were in this category.
